Movie Report

Jaane Tu... Yaa Jaane Na... is a simple love story repackaged with intelligence, but it's more of an Archie-Jughead-Veronica-Betty kind of a plot, set in the current milieu. Jaane Tu...Yaa Jaane Na is not a different film from others. Basically this is simple story about a group of friends and focuses on the couple that is in love.

The group of friends on whom the story rests simply rock. Everyone knows their part and pitch in to compliment the other with their intrinsic characteristic etched out for them by the director. No one goes overboard here. There's Nirav Mehta (Jiggy), Alishka Varde (Bombs), Karan Makhija (Rotlu), and Sugandha Gargh (Shaleen). They together with Imran Khan (Jai Singh Rathore) and Genelia D'Souza (Aditi) form the core group that carries the film through out.

Jai [Imran Khan] and Aditi [Genelia] are buddies. In fact, they hang out with their group of friends, but have eyes for each other only. Their friends know that Jai and Aditi are perfect for each other. Their parents know this as well. Everybody knows this. But the real story begins when the four friends are on their way to the airport to fetch Jai and Aditi who are coming back from the US. They have with them a new member, Mala, Jiggy's girlfriend. Since the flight is delayed and Mala is confused as to why she came to the airport when she does not even know the two, the four decide to tell her a story. She agrees when told that this here is no ordinary love story. So along with Mala, director Abbas Tyrewala begins telling us the story of Jai and Aditi, two inseparable friends all through their college life and whom everyone thinks are serious about each other. When Aditi's parents broach the topic of marriage to Jai, everyone is in shock, because their friendship is truly platonic. Or is it?

Don't expect fireworks or melodrama in this film. It's an extremely simple, uncomplicated tale that never goes over the top. The bonding amongst friends is well established. So is the relationship that Ratna Pathak Shah shares with her deceased husband's portrait [reminds you of Ashok Saraf-Priya Tendulkar relationship in the popular comedy show HUM PAANCH].

On the acting front every member of the cast stands out, but the film belongs to Imran and Genelia. Imran has been presented as the boy-next-door and that works in his favor. He has screen presence and acts very well for a first timer. Genelia adds freshness to her scenes. What makes you take to Genelia is her spontaneity. Also, the mischievous look in her eyes conveys sorrow with equal ease.

Paresh Rawal (Inspector Wagmahare), Rajat Kapoor and Kitu Gidwani as Manjari's parents, Jayant Kriplani and Anuradha Patel (Aditi's parents), Ratna Pathak (Jai's mother) and Prateik Babbar (Amit) stand out in their small roles. Even Naseeruddin Shah, Jai's dead father has his moments from the 'frame' where his image is hung! Rawal is excellent, Sohail and Arbaaz as the cowboys who ride on horseback in the city are hilarious. Rajat and Kitu as the 'always fighting' couple give a telling performance while Jayant and Anuradha express well what every teenager's parents go through. Manjari holds her own in her few scenes as someone who is fiercely in love with her parents. Nirav as the Gujju lad is awesome, so is Sugandha. She has a striking screen presence and is a spontaneous actress. Prateik is a revelation. It shows that acting is indeed in the genes.

On the whole the whole approach is new in this film. It is a complete love story with a few familiar scenes. It creates interest from the very first scene to the last one. The film definitely comes in with an air of freshness with the likes of Genelia and Imran. It's sure to impress at least the youth. As for Genelia and Imran, they have left behind their footprints in Bollywood.
